首页 » 软件开发 » 嵌入式软件开发成功的 3 个要素(宋体嵌入式团队软件他们的)

嵌入式软件开发成功的 3 个要素(宋体嵌入式团队软件他们的)

雨夜梧桐 2024-07-23 18:00:26 0

扫一扫用手机浏览

文章目录 [+]

嵌入式软件开发

嵌入式软件开发成功的 3 个要素(宋体嵌入式团队软件他们的) 软件开发
(图片来自网络侵删)

嵌入式软件的三个要素:架构、流程和实施。
要想取得成功,嵌入式软件团队不仅要掌握这些要素,还要平衡它们。
过分关注一个领域会扰乱开发周期并导致延迟交付、超出预算,甚至导致错误、低质量的软件。

1.专注于架构和实施

专注于架构和实施的团队更有可能交付质量较低的软件并且延迟。
在这种情况下,软件团队忽略了导致交付不一致的开发过程。
不一致的原因是缺乏遵循可重复性的明确定义的流程。
如果没有这些流程,这些团队也可能会遇到可能导致项目延迟并超出预算的质量问题。

2.关注流程和实施

这些团队倾向于理解流程的重要性,但他们忽略了软件架构的重要性。
这些团队在没有任何路线图或蓝图的情况下即时设计他们的系统。
虽然团队的软件质量和一致性可能很好,但他们通常仍会延迟交付,因为他们必须不断地根据每个新功能和要求重新设计他们的系统。
这些嵌入式开发团队没有顾全大局,他们编写的软件不能很好地扩展。

3.关注架构和流程

团队专注于他们的软件架构和他们的流程,而很少考虑实施。
这些团队更多地关注嵌入式软件开发的理论,而不是实际将产品推向市场。
他们往往也是完美主义者的团队。
这些团队永远不会完成他们的软件。
他们要么缺乏实施技能,要么陷入如此多的流程,以至于在项目完成之前就用光了资金或客户。

4.平衡嵌入式三要素

成功的团队和开发人员将平衡所有三个要素,他们将有一个软件架构来指导他们的实施工作。
他们将拥有正确数量的流程,以确保软件质量和一致性。
他们将具备实施技能,使他们能够实施架构并利用他们的流程来测试和验证实施。

团队可以通过多种方式平衡这些元素:

对每个区域进行季度和年度审查

培训和指导他们的员工

开发正确的流程来管理嵌入式软件开发

利用外部资源帮助改进开发

无论采用何种解决方案,未能平衡这些元素都会导致交付延迟,在嵌入式开发上的花费远远超过必要的,以及不一致的开发周期。

了解更多

标签:

相关文章

语言中的借用,文化交融的桥梁

自古以来,人类社会的交流与发展离不开语言的传播。在漫长的历史长河中,各民族、各地区之间的文化相互碰撞、交融,产生了许多独特的语言现...

软件开发 2025-01-01 阅读1 评论0

机顶盒协议,守护数字生活的新卫士

随着科技的飞速发展,数字家庭逐渐走进千家万户。在这个时代,机顶盒成为了连接我们与丰富多彩的数字世界的重要桥梁。而机顶盒协议,作为保...

软件开发 2025-01-01 阅读1 评论0

语言基础在现代社会的重要性及方法步骤

语言是人类沟通的桥梁,是社会发展的基础。语言基础作为语言学习的基石,对于个人、社会乃至国家的发展具有重要意义。本文将从语言基础在现...

软件开发 2025-01-01 阅读2 评论0

粤语电影,传承文化,点亮时代之光

粤语电影,作为中国电影产业的一朵奇葩,以其独特的地域特色、丰富的文化内涵和鲜明的艺术风格,赢得了广大观众的喜爱。本文将从粤语电影的...

软件开发 2025-01-01 阅读3 评论0

苹果游戏语言,塑造未来娱乐体验的基石

随着科技的飞速发展,游戏产业逐渐成为全球娱乐市场的重要支柱。在我国,游戏产业更是蓬勃发展,吸引了无数玩家和投资者的目光。而在这其中...

软件开发 2025-01-01 阅读1 评论0